S&P 500 Falls as Tariffs and Economic Data Worry Investors

The S&P 500 closed down 0.49% on Tuesday, weighed down by concerns over tariffs and poor economic data. The Nasdaq Composite fell 0.65%, while the Dow Jones Industrial Average dropped 61.90 points, or 0.14%. US Economy Shows Signs of Slowdown Amid Job Growth Concerns

The July jobs report has confirmed that the US economic engine is sputtering, with nonfarm payrolls rising by just 73,000 and a three-month average job gain of 35,000 – less than one-third the pace of last year.
